Storm window repl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ged storm windows and installing new units to improve a building's exterior protection. These services typically include assessing the existing storm windows, selecting appropriate replacement options, and ensuring proper installation to enhance energy efficiency and weather resistance. The process may also involve inspecting the window frames and sashes to confirm compatibility and secure fit, helping to maintain the overall integrity of the property’s exterior.
Replacing storm windows addresses several common problems, such as drafts, air leaks, and water infiltration. Over time, storm windows can become cracked, warped, or less effective at providing insulation, leading to increased energy costs and discomfort inside the property. Proper replacement helps to seal gaps, prevent moisture intrusion, and reduce noise transfer, contributing to a more comfortable indoor environment and protecting the interior from potential damage caused by the elements.

Cost Range - Storm window replacement typically costs between $300 and $800 per window, depending on size and material. Larger or custom-sized windows can increase the overall expense. Costs may vary based on local labor rates and window options.
Factors Affecting Cost - The total cost can be influenced by the type of storm window selected, such as aluminum or vinyl, and whether additional features like insulation are included. Installation complexity and accessibility also impact pricing.
Average Expenses - On average, homeowners in Lancaster, SC, might spend around $400 to $700 for replacing a standard storm window. Bulk replacements or multi-window projects can offer cost efficiencies through local service providers.
Additional Costs - Some projects may incur extra charges for removing old windows or repairing window frames before installation. Contact local pros to obtain specific estimates tailored to individual needs and property conditions.

What are storm windows? Storm windows are additional windows installed on the exterior or interior of existing windows to improve insulation and protect against harsh weather conditions.
When should storm window replacement be considered? Replacement may be needed if storm windows are damaged, difficult to operate, or no longer effectively insulate your home.
How long does storm window replacement typically take? The duration can vary depending on the number of windows and installation specifics, but many projects are completed within a day or two.
Are there different types of storm windows available? Yes, options include aluminum, vinyl, and wood frames, each offering different durability and aesthetic qualities.
